New Van for CHEEERS
CHEEERS was delighted to accept the keys to the first of two vans awarded through the City of Phoenix Public Transit Division and the Federal Transit Administration Section 5310 Enhanced Mobility for Seniors and Individuals with Disabilities Program. Pictured is our CHEEERS staff standing in front of our new 2017 Chevy Express 12 Passenger van that will be used to transport our programs participants to various community outings, resources and events. CHEEERS offers an OutNAbout program with a primary purpose to develop recreational, social and community integration skills. Five times a week we are out in the community at various activities to include our Adopt a Street Program, Graffiti Busters, and visiting our Community Garden on the weekends. Having a van that can transport 12 of our participants, safely to and from these events allows us to engage more individuals in activities. We also have a van equipped for wheel chair access on the way! Thank you to our partners at City of Phoenix that made this process seamless and for supporting what we do at CHEEERS.

Whole Health Action Plan for CHEEERS in 2017
CHEEERS is
currently seeking donations to support the addition of an exercise room on our
campus, to go along with a new program we are offering called Whole Health
Action Management. (WHAM). Given the high
incidence of chronic physical health conditions such as diabetes, heart disease
and obesity among people with mental illnesses and addictions, WHAM training is
a health plan developed by peers for peers to help them improve chronic health
and behavioral health conditions. The training is based on the curriculum
developed by the SAMHSA-HRSA Center for Integrated Health Solutions (run by the
National Council for Behavioral Health) to promote whole health self-management
and strengthen the peer workforce’s role in integrated healthcare delivery.

CHEEERS at University of Missouri for Project ECHO
Kansas City, MO.- CHEEERS is represented in Kansas City this
week by Kimberly Craig, CEO, who has
been invited to participant in Project ECHO , an innovative project supported by the Substance Abuse and Mental
Health Administration (SAMHSA) to address the needs of Pregnant and postpartum
women with mental health and substance use disorders. This pilot project is a collaborative effort
with subject matter experts joining with the University of Missouri, and the Addiction
Technology Transfer Center (ATTC) Center of Excellence on Behavioral for Pregnant and
Postpartum Women and Their Families, along with the SAMHSA funded programs that
serve pregnant women throughout the United States. Project ECHO, leverages multipoint
videoconferencing and a subject matter expert (SME) panel representing a wide
range of disciplines and expertise to provide individualized, case-based learning
to clinicians. In particular the Pregnant
and Postpartum Women’s ECHO pilot aims to 1)
develop capacity to safely and effectively treat individuals and family members
impacted by substance use and mental health
disorders and to monitor outcomes, and 2) develop a model to treat complex
substance use and co-occurring disorder
conditions in pregnant and postpartum women who receive services in one of
SAMHSA’s Pregnant and Parenting Women Grantee
locations. CHEEERS is honored to participate
in projects that introduce innovative methods to meet the needs of individuals
with mental health and substance use disorders. Kimberly’s contribution on the panel will incorporate her 16 + years of experience
working in women’s services, her knowledge around implementation of family
centered programming (namely father or male involvement in predominately female
focused programming) the use of Peer Support Services as an effective and evidenced based intervention, as well as methods to develop and integrate Peer Support
Mentors in family centered programs.
